Open in app

Sign in

Write

Sign in

Federico Vitale
Federico Vitale

128 Followers

Home

About

Published in

The Startup

·Pinned

Thread safe Queue in Rust 🦀

I started my rust journey 1 year ago and I feel like it helped me a lot to become a better developer, even if I primarily work with React and Typescript. Today I’d like to share with you what I learned about thread safety in rust, by implementing a simple…

Rust

5 min read

Thread safe Queue in Rust 🦀
Thread safe Queue in Rust 🦀
Rust

5 min read


Published in

The Startup

·Pinned

Build Your First MacOS App

A simple guide to start with MacOS Development — I’m pretty new to MacOS development, I’m coming from a past mixed between web dev and iOS (My latest app: StockPapers). Today I want to share with you what I’ve learned day by day in this week trying to create a clone of my nodeJS cli, splash-cli. We are going…

IOS

9 min read

Build Your First MacOS App
Build Your First MacOS App
IOS

9 min read


Nov 20

Programming in Rust is like being in an emotionally abusive relationship. Rust screams at you all day, every day, often about things that you would have considered perfectly normal in another life. Eventually, you get used to the tantrums. They become routine. You learn to walk the tightrope to avoid triggering the compiler’s temper. And just like in real life, those behavior changes stick with you forever.

Was Rust Worth It?
2.9K
34

Jarrod Overson

This is so true, I feel the same every time switching to another language.

This is so true, I feel the same every time switching to another language. Even if I use rust just for personal projects.

1 min read

1 min read


May 22, 2019

Observe NSPasteboard — Swift 4

How to listen for clipboard changes — Today I was thinking about apps like Clippy and other clipboard managers, I thought: “For sure swift provides notification for the copy event” WRONG! I sadly discovered that on MacOS unlike on iOS you can’t listen for NSClipboard changes. So I wanted to write a small snippet of code that…

IOS

1 min read

Watch NSPasteboard — Swift 4
Watch NSPasteboard — Swift 4
IOS

1 min read


Published in

Simul Tech

·Nov 9, 2018

This is how I figured out how Instagram zoom works

We find features by accident, right? That’s what happened to me this afternoon. I’m learning Swift since a quite bunch of time (1/2 months), usually, I like to experiment and try to replicate “big apps/websites” features. …

IOS

3 min read

This is how i figured out how IG zoom works — Swift 4.2
This is how i figured out how IG zoom works — Swift 4.2
IOS

3 min read

Federico Vitale

Federico Vitale

128 Followers

Software Engineer. Currently into Typescript, Rust and go

Following
  • Strapi

    Strapi

  • Charlie Gleason

    Charlie Gleason

  • Netflix Technology Blog

    Netflix Technology Blog

  • Markham Heid

    Markham Heid

  • Giacomo Magini

    Giacomo Magini

See all (98)

Help

Status

About

Careers

Blog

Privacy

Terms

Text to speech

Teams